«OSSpinLock» устарел в iOS 10.0: используйте os_unfair_lock () из вместо - PullRequest
1 голос
/ 29 января 2020

Я прошел этот Вопрос , но предоставленное решение не сработало. Может кто-нибудь объяснить, пожалуйста, какой-либо альтернативный подход или правильную реализацию, используя os_unfair_lock ()?

когда я использую 'OS_UNFAIR_LOCK_INIT', он кажется недоступным.

enter image description here

Спасибо!

1 Ответ

1 голос
/ 29 января 2020

Вы можете использовать os_unfair_lock, как показано ниже,

var unfairLock = os_unfair_lock_s()

os_unfair_lock_lock(&unfairLock)
os_unfair_lock_unlock(&unfairLock)
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...